In this episode of Adventures with Purpose, we travel to the Grand Mesa Lodge located at over 10,600 feet in elevation to recover a snowcat 75′ deep that broke through the ice on the lake over a year ago.

The unfortunate side of this event is that two local guys passed away when the snowcat fell through the ice.

It is our mission to recovery the snowcat free of charge so that family, nor the Forest Service receives a bill for the snowcat recovery.

At the time the snowcat fell through the ice, it was February 2019 with over 30 inches of ice on the lake.
